Where does “pokrstiti” come from?
pokrstiti (Serbo-Croatian) comes from Serbo-Croatian krstiti, from Proto-Slavic krьstiti, from Proto-Slavic krьstъ, from Old High German Krist, from Latin Chrīstus, from Ancient Greek Χριστός, from Ancient Greek χρίω, from Proto-Indo-European gʰrēy- — to rub; to stroke; to grind.
pokrstiti (Serbo-Croatian): to Christianize
